Catalytic converter locks

A deadlock or the slam lock can be a good alternative to secure your vehicle against theft of catalytic converters. These devices are designed to secure the door of your vehicle once it shuts. They also provide an additional layer of security.

Catalytic converters are made of precious metals that are commonly stolen from vehicles. A thief can steal your converter and sell it on the black market for a large amount of money. It is costly to replace the converter, so it is essential to take preventative measures to ensure your converter is secure.

Vans are particularly vulnerable to theft of catalytic converters. Due to their high ground clearance they are easy to break into. Additionally, the converter is usually situated beneath the vehicle, making it easier for thieves to gain access.

The CatClamp Catalytic Convertor Lock system is an excellent way to protect your converter. This high-quality lock has proven to be 99.9 percent effective for more than 10 years, and is available in two models: Standard and Ultra-Tough MAXX. The CatClamp is the best-engineered converter lock available, regardless of whether you are using a standard or high-grade converter.

transit deadlocks like CatLoc can also be used. It's compatible with many different manufacturers. CatLoc was initially designed for Toyota vehicles however, it can be used with any brand. Whatever lock you choose it's best to have it installed by a professional.

Another option to safeguard your catalytic converter is the Armacat system. It protects the converter by encasing it in the form of a stainless steel clamp. In addition the clamp has tamperproof shear nuts to secure it to your vehicle.
